Abstract | Cilj rada je bio prikazati analizu provedene agrotehnike na OPG-u Milinković i vremenskih prilika na prinose
ratarskih kultura tijekom dvije vegetacijske sezone. OPG Milinković je osnovano 2002. na području općine
Trpinja, Vukovarsko-srijemska županija, a raspolaže sa 111 ha obradivih površina na kojima uzgaja pšenicu,
ječam, kukuruz, soju i suncokret. Sva agrotehnika se obavlja pomoću vlastitih strojeva i uređaja. Obje godine sa
stajališta vremenskih prilika i uzgoja ratarskih kultura su bile uglavnom povoljne jer su vrijednosti količine oborina
i prosječnih temperatura zraka bile na razini ili nešto ispod višegodišnjeg prosjeka. Tijekom analiziranih godina
OPG je provodio gotovo jednaku agrotehniku proizvodnje ratarskih usjeva poštujući pravila plodoreda, obrade tla,
gnojidbe, zaštite od korova, bolest i štetnika te berbe ili žetve. U sjetvi se koristi uvijek certificirano i provjereno
sjeme sorti ili hibrida. U 2015./2016. prinosi pšenice su bili 4,6 t/ha i ječma 5,1 t/ha dok su u 2016./2017. prinosi
pšenice bile nešto veći (5,2 t/ha). U obje godine uzgoja kukuruz je postigao najveće prinose od 9,5 t/ha (2016.) i
8,6 t/ha (2017.). Suncokret je u prosjeku obje godine ostvario prinos od oko 4,0 t/ha, dok je prinos soje varirao od
2,4 t/ha (2017.) do 2,9 t/ha (2016.). Ostvareni prinosi analiziranih kultura su bili zadovoljavajući s obzirom na
provedenu agrotehniku i vremenske prilike. |
Abstract (english) | Aim of this final work was to shown conducted agrotechnic operations on family farm Milinkovic and influence
of weather conditions on yield filed crops during two vegetation season. Family farm Milinkovic was established
2002 in Trpinja, Vukovarsko-srijemska county. They has 111 ha arable land on which cultivated wheat, barley,
maize, soybean and sunflower. Family farm Milinkovic owns all technical equipment for agrotehnical operations.
Both years with aspect of field crops and weather conditions were mostly favorable. Values of total precipitation
and average air temperatures was on level of long term mean or little below them. During analyzed years family
farm did almost equal agrotehnich operations with aspect of crop rotation, soil tillage, fertilization, weed, insect
and disease protect and harvest. In sowing, they always used certified seeds of varieties and hybrids. In vegetation
2015/2016 wheat yield was 4.6 t ha-1
and barley 5.1 t ha-1 while wheat yield in 2016/2017 was bigger (5.2 t ha-1
).
In both year maize achieved the highest yield from 9.5 t ha-1
(2016) to 8.6 t ha-1
(2017). Sunflower was in average
for both years achieved 4.0 t ha-1 while soybean yield varied from 2.4 t ha-1
(2017) to 2.9 t ha-1
(2016). Generally,
achieved yields tested field crops was satisfactory with aspect of conducted agrotechnics operations and weather
conditions. |
